Overview
Intersport is an award-winning agency that fills the empty space between marketing campaigns and consumers – helping brands make more meaningful connections. Our industry-leading team includes 200+ team members supporting 50+ clients with services spanning content production, experiential and event marketing, hospitality, partnership consulting, creative, social and digital marketing, and platform development. We also own and operate event properties across the professional and collegiate sports landscape, focused on sports including basketball, football, golf, pickleball, and volleyball.
Intersport is seeking to add a smart and driven aspiring sports management professionals as interns for the 2026 Skechers World Champions Cup supporting Shriners Children's, held November 30- December 6, 2026, at Feather Sound Country Club. The WCC is an annual three-team, three-day stroke play tournament that is the fourth global team competition on the worldwide golf calendar. This is a paid internship of $15 an hour up to 32 hours per week and candidates are eligible for overtime pay (time and a half) for any hours over 40 a week.
The Tournament Office is a fast-paced working environment. Tournament Interns must have the ability to work under pressure and handle many tasks at one time. Each day brings new challenges, and interns must have top-notch organizational and communication skills. On a daily basis, the intern will find themselves working in a typical office environment as well as significant work done in exterior environments. The ability to handle physical tasks such as lifting boxes and manual labor may be required at times. In the weeks leading up to the Tournament, the intern will work around (20) hours work weeks; however, as we grow closer to the Tournament, work weeks will lengthen to eighty-plus hours (80+) and will include early mornings, evenings, and several weekends. This is an extended commitment and will provide a more sustained and deeper learning experience than a typical internship. The interns’ collective contribution will be critically necessary for planning and executing a successful World Champions Cup.

Internship Areas of Focus
Interns will be assigned to a specific Area of Focus but will serve in a cross-functional role to assist with all areas of the tournament when necessary.
Tournament Services
- Assist with the organizing of the volunteer program, which consists of over 200 volunteers and the leadership team.
- Send volunteer email communications, lead training sessions and attend volunteer uniform pick up
- Assist with on-site photo credential printing and tracking as needed
- Plan, communicate and execute various events throughout the year and tournament week. Specific focus on the Shriner Children’s Celebrity Classic, CR Myers Draw Party, CR Myers Pro Am and Folds of Honor Friday
- Assist with vendor management, specifically furniture and floral
- Assist with Player & Caddie Services as needed
Team Services
- Assist with organizing the player, caddie and wives tournament experience to ensure a first-class experience
- Assist with uniforms and gifting execution, including room drops the weekend prior to the tournament and onsite distribution logistics
- Manage player services email and communication with team liaisons
- Assist with coordination of player specific vendors and communication, including barber and seamstress
- Assist with hotel blocks, including room block coordination, updates, and onsite issue resolution
Operations
- Assist Tournament staff with the preparation and set-up of on-site facilities (i.e., corporate hospitality, media center, vendor compounds, volunteer headquarters, office trailers, etc.)
- Work with the Tournament staff on the inventory and distribution of operational equipment (furniture, office equipment, coolers, signage, etc.)
- Take the lead as point person for specific vendors and oversee their progress during the build and tear-down processes
- Work with Tournament staff on installation and removal of signage and sponsor activations
- Assist vendors and Tournament staff with tear-down and clean-up procedures following the completion of the Tournament
- Responsible for capturing all structures, entrances and other operational areas of interest during Advance Week and leading into Tournament Week
- Provide Tournament staff with administrative office support
Partner Management
- Support the Partner Management team with day-to-day account management of both national and local partners to ensure all contractual obligations are fulfilled, such as tickets, on-site activations, signage, and promotions
- Assist in all steps of the sales process including contract agreement creation, CRM management, and activation of corporate client’s purchased assets
- Assist with the execution of various sales programs such as Honorary Observers
- Assist with the execution of various client special events
- Assist with client meet & greets and daily client check-ins during Tournament Week
